Schiffer Tower
Schiffer Tower is an apartment building in City of Detroit, Wayne County, Michigan which is located on West Warren Avenue. Schiffer Tower is situated nearby to the sports venue Wayne State Fieldhouse, as well as near Citadel of Faith Community Church.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Saint Andrew’s Memorial Episcopal Church
Church
Photo: Andrew Jameson,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Saint Andrew's Memorial Episcopal Church is a historic church located in Detroit, Michigan. As of 2008, it is used by Wayne State University and referred to as St. Andrew's Hall. The church was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1986. Saint Andrew’s Memorial Episcopal Church is situated 1,300 feet northeast of Schiffer Tower.
David Adamany Undergraduate Library
Library
Photo: Friendsforever3050, Public domain.
David Adamany Undergraduate Library is one of Wayne State University’s largest libraries built in 1997 named after the university's 8th president, David Adamany. David Adamany Undergraduate Library is situated 2,000 feet northeast of Schiffer Tower.

Ford–Lodge interchange
Locality
The Ford–Lodge interchange is a freeway interchange in Detroit, Michigan. It forms the junction of Interstate 94, with M-10. The interchange was completed in 1955, and is the first full freeway-to-freeway interchange in the United States.
Midtown-New Center
Photo: Ken Lund,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Midtown is the cultural center of Detroit. It is home to several museums and galleries, such as the Detroit Institute of Arts and the Charles H. Wright Museum of African American History.
